Told my mum...

Well, it's official now. We are definitely going bankrupt.

I spoke to my mum this morning and told her the news. Her reaction was not at all what I expected. She was supportive and glad that we are dealing with things and not just burying our heads in the sand hoping the debt will go away. She said that it's the best thing for us now and will support us all the way!

I really didn't expect that. I though she would be disappointed and angry as she's given us so much over the past 18 months or so to help us out. Perhaps she's glad that we won't be asking her for money now as we don't have creditors to pay so can actually afford to live!

I think she's also relieved DH and I are not splitting up as we only found out this week that my cousin is getting divorced after 10 months of marriage.

Wow!! It's all real now - need to get the forms sorted as the date is set for 10 October - less than 2 weeks away :eek:
